How much does it cost to rent a home in South Union?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
South Union 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,136 | $1,800 | $2,395 |
South Union 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,070 | $1,900 | $4,300 |
South Union 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,625 | $2,600 | $4,800 |
South Union 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,299 | $3,750 | $6,000 |

Frequently Asked Questions about South Union
What type of rentals are currently available in South Union?
There are currently 139 Apartments for Rent in South Union, WA with pricing that ranges from $1,145 to $8,373. There are also 41 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in South Union ranging from $1,495 to $6,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in South Union?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in South Union ranges from $1,495 to $6,000 with an average monthly rent of $2,960.
